As time pass, the solids in your reservoir will accumulate and they ought to be removed. The amount of time it takes is dependent on a few variables, like whether your system is residential or commercial, and the number of people who use it. Businesses should have theirs done every few months. Most homeowners have to have it done yearly because garbage disposals contribute to the buildup, though residences otherwise will fall into a schedule of every three-five years. 1. The Sewage Will Inevitably Back Up Into Your House or Building


As the solids accumulate in the reservoir, they sooner or later reach the outlet, where effluent exits out to the leach field. The moment the outlet is blocked out, any fresh wastewater you try to add to the reservoir will have no place to go, other than back inside the property. It'll stream up the drains and probably end up in your bathtub or sinks. That is one gross mess, and it can possibly be expensive to remove.


2. You Could Burst Your Leach field


Occasionally, the waste within the reservoir will not block the outlet; it slides through it into the leach field. When this happens, it can wreak havoc on the entire system, clogging the lines and causing everything to fail. Most of the time, the only remedy to this is to remove and replacing the affected lines, which can be every one of them.


3. Maintenance Prolongs the Life of Your Unit


On-site wastewater treatment centers aren't affordable. However, a successfully installed unit that gets the care it really needs will be able to last for ten years. In fact, there are several concrete reservoirs that have been in use for 100 years or even more. Although these are the exception, you can surely expect to get 40 years or so out of yours, depending upon the conditions. In other words, providing your system with the care it needs could mean that you'll never have to worry about buying another system for as long as you own your home or business.
